James Joule was a 19th century mathematician and physicist, and his investigations of what heat is and how it works paved the way to the law of the conservation of the conservation of energy, and a bit later on to the first law of thermodynamics.
James Joule was a physicist who studied heat and is credited with the discovery of how heat related to mechanical work. His discoveries and studies led to the law of conservation of energy.
British physicist James Joule was the son of Benjamin Joule a wealthy brewer, and Alice Prescott Joule.

James Joule died in Sale, Cheshire. He died on 11th October 1889.
James Prescott Joule (December 24, 1818- October 11, 1889) established that the various forms of energy are basically the same and can be changed into one another. His ideas formed the basis for the first law of thermodynamics, the conservation of energy.
